Key Responsibilities

  • •Ensure preventive and corrective maintenance for the hotel’s real estate, equipment, buildings, and grounds.
  • •Represent the Engineering function within the hotel’s executive committee and support efficient department operations.
  • •Ensure continuous production and supply of energy.
  • •Coordinate and supervise contractors to comply with specifications, hotel procedures, and guest-contact and safety requirements.
  • •Optimize maintenance costs, participate in renovation projects, propose operating and investment budgets, and manage the engineering team including hiring and performance evaluations.

Company Brief

Kempinski
Kempinski is a luxury hotel management company operating five-star hotels, residences and restaurants worldwide. The group provides high-end hospitality services, managing properties and bespoke guest experiences across major cities and resort destinations.
